Alden Play Area
Oxford St
Cambridge, MA 02138
Alden Play Area is a vibrant park located in Cambridge MA designed for families and children to enjoy. The park features a variety of playground equipment open green spaces and picnic areas making it an ideal spot for outdoor fun and relaxation. With its welcoming atmosphere and community-friendly amenities Alden Play Area is perfect for a day out with loved ones.
Generated from this place's information
See a problem?